The Framers of the US  Constitution were very familiar with the history of the English Civil war. It profoundly influenced their efforts in drafting the Constitution.

The English Civil war sets the stage for the Framers to outline how to handle export duties, Port preferences, and Appropriations. Dave & John look at Article 1 section 9
